NOTE: Small disagreements are expected and typical behavior when a
new dog is brought into a home where a dog is already living. There
can be fear and anxiety and you must be willing to work with your
new dog during the transition time (can be anywhere from days, to
weeks, to months) until the dog is comfortable in your home. At that
time you'll be able to see your dog's true personality.
